4.2 Trip Indication
When an overload or short circuit occurs, the circuit breaker will automatically trip. The handle will move to an intermediate 'TRIPPED' position, typically between 'ON' and 'OFF'.
4.3 Resetting the Breaker
- Before resetting, identify and correct the cause of the trip (e.g., remove overload, clear short circuit).
- Move the handle firmly to the 'OFF' position first. This resets the internal trip mechanism.
- Then, move the handle to the 'ON' position to restore power.
- If the breaker immediately trips again, do not force it. Investigate further for persistent faults.
5. Одржавање
Regular maintenance helps ensure the longevity and reliable operation of the circuit breaker. All maintenance should be performed by qualified personnel with power disconnected.
5.1 Инспекција
- Periodically inspect the circuit breaker for signs of overheating, discoloration, or physical damage.
- Check terminal connections for tightness. Loose connections can cause overheating.
- Ensure the operating handle moves freely and without obstruction.
5.2 Чишћење
- Keep the circuit breaker and its enclosure clean and free from dust, dirt, and moisture.
- Use a dry, lint-free cloth for cleaning. Do not use solvents or abrasive cleaners.
